Here's how removalists typically handle international moves and customs regulations:

Expertise and Knowledge:

Customized Moving Plans:

Removalists work closely with you to develop a customized moving plan that meets your specific needs and takes into account the destination country's customs regulations. They will guide you through the necessary steps and documentation required for a successful international move.

Documentation Assistance:

Removalists help you navigate the paperwork involved in international moves, including customs forms, import/export documentation, and other necessary paperwork. They can provide guidance on completing the required forms accurately and assist with any additional documentation specific to your destination country.

Customs Clearance:

Removalists handle the customs clearance process on your behalf. This involves submitting the required documents, paying any applicable customs duties or taxes, and ensuring compliance with customs regulations. They work closely with customs officials to facilitate the smooth movement of your belongings across international borders.

Packing and Inventory:

Removalists will professionally pack your belongings to ensure they are protected during transit. They will also create a detailed inventory of all items being shipped, which is essential for customs clearance purposes.

Transportation and Shipping:

Removalists coordinate the transportation and shipping of your belongings to your destination country. They have partnerships with reputable international shipping companies or can arrange for air or sea freight services based on your requirements.

Destination Services:

Removalists may offer destination services at your new location, such as assistance with customs clearance at the destination port, delivery and unpacking of your belongings, and even helping with home setup services.

Knowledge of Customs Regulations:

Removalists stay informed about the customs regulations and requirements of different countries. They ensure that your shipment complies with the specific rules and restrictions of the destination country, including any prohibited or restricted items.

Insurance Coverage:

Professional removalists offer insurance coverage options for international moves. They can guide you on the appropriate insurance coverage to protect your belongings during transit and while they are in customs.

Communication and Updates:

Removalists keep you informed throughout the process, providing updates on the progress of your shipment, any customs delays or issues, and estimated delivery timelines. They serve as a point of contact between you and the various parties involved in the international move.

It's important to note that customs regulations and requirements can vary greatly from country to country.
